A registered agent is a essential component for any business organization, be it an limited liability company or a corporation. This person or company is designated to receive legal documents, government notices, and service of process on behalf of the company. Having a registered agent guarantees that a business remains compliant with state regulations and is quickly informed of any legal matters or responsibilities that may occur.
Designated agents can either be people or businesses that provide registered agent services. The duties of a registered agent include maintaining a registered office, ensuring availability during operating hours, and forwarding important official paperwork to the relevant parties within the organization. As you embark on a new business venture, selecting a registered agent is crucial, and grasping the necessary requirements is the initial step. Every state possesses unique registered agent criteria that determine who is eligible for this position. Additionally, they must have a physical address in the state, known as a registered office, which serves as a location for receiving legal documents and government notifications during standard business hours. It's critical to ensure that your chosen registered agent meets these state-specific criteria to remain compliant.
In terms of costs, the costs associated with hiring a registered agent can differ widely depending on the provided services and the selected agent provider. Typically, businesses can anticipate spending between $50 and $300 each year for registered agent services. Elements that affect the pricing include the quality of service offered, the agent's location (local or nationwide), and any supplementary features like compliance alerts or mail processing. Employing a designated agent provides companies with key legal advantages. A designated agent acts as the primary point of contact for official correspondence, ensuring that notifications regarding lawsuits, fiscal notifications, and various critical messages are received quickly. This specialized handling lowers the risk of neglecting important deadlines and helps maintain compliance with state regulations. By choosing a registered agent, business owners can ensure they are always aware and ready for any compliance challenges that may arise.
Furthermore, a significant advantage of hiring a designated agent is the discretion it affords. By using a registered agent's address as the organization's legal address, entrepreneurs can keep their private details private. This is especially beneficial for sole proprietors who may run from their home address. Protecting personal details reduces risk to potential legal issues and protects privacy in corporate dialogues, enhancing the overall integrity of the company.

Once you have decided on a new registered agent provider, whether it's a commercial registered agent or a local registered agent, it’s essential to complete the necessary paperwork to officially make the change. This usually entails filling out a registered agent change form and submitting it to the Secretary of State and the appropriate state agency. Be sure to provide correct information about the outgoing and incoming agents to avoid delays in approval.
After sending the change request, it is essential to verify the successful update with the state office. It’s possible that you will receive a confirmation via mail or electronically, based on your state's requirements. Keep a record of this confirmation, as it may be needed for future compliance needs.
